AI语音开发中的语音数据清洗技巧详解

在人工智能领域,语音识别技术近年来取得了飞速的发展。而语音识别技术的核心之一,便是AI语音开发中的语音数据清洗。本文将详细讲述一位AI语音开发者的故事,通过他的亲身经历,为大家揭秘语音数据清洗的技巧。

这位AI语音开发者名叫李明,他所在的公司致力于研发一款面向大众的智能语音助手。为了使这款产品在市场上脱颖而出,李明和他的团队投入了大量精力进行语音数据清洗。以下是他在语音数据清洗过程中的一些心得体会。

一、了解语音数据的特点

在开始语音数据清洗之前,李明首先对语音数据的特点进行了深入了解。语音数据具有以下特点:

  1. 非结构化:语音数据是非结构化的,没有固定的格式,这使得语音数据清洗变得复杂。

  2. 变异性:语音数据在发音、语调、语速等方面存在较大差异,这使得语音数据清洗需要处理大量的噪声。

  3. 多样性:语音数据包含多种语言、方言、口音等,这使得语音数据清洗需要具备较强的泛化能力。

二、语音数据清洗的步骤

在了解了语音数据的特点后,李明开始着手进行语音数据清洗。以下是语音数据清洗的步骤:

  1. 数据采集:首先,需要从多个渠道采集大量的语音数据,包括录音、视频、网络等。

  2. 数据预处理:对采集到的语音数据进行预处理,包括降噪、去噪、静音检测等,以提高语音质量。

  3. 数据标注:对预处理后的语音数据进行标注,包括语音内容、说话人、语速、语调等,为后续的语音识别任务提供基础。

  4. 数据清洗:针对标注后的语音数据,进行以下清洗操作:

(1)去除重复数据:通过比对语音内容、说话人、语速、语调等特征,去除重复的语音数据。

(2)去除低质量数据:对语音质量较差的数据进行筛选,如噪声过大、说话人不清等。

(3)去除异常数据:对异常的语音数据进行处理,如说话人突然中断、语音中断等。


  1. 数据增强:为了提高模型的泛化能力,对清洗后的语音数据进行增强,如变速、变调、混响等。

  2. 数据验证:对清洗后的语音数据进行验证,确保清洗效果。

三、语音数据清洗的技巧

在语音数据清洗过程中,李明总结了一些实用的技巧:

  1. 选择合适的降噪算法:针对不同的噪声环境,选择合适的降噪算法,如谱减法、维纳滤波等。

  2. 优化标注流程:建立完善的标注规范,提高标注质量,降低人工标注成本。

  3. 利用自动化工具:使用自动化工具进行数据清洗,提高工作效率。

  4. 不断优化模型:根据清洗后的语音数据,不断优化语音识别模型,提高识别准确率。

  5. 跨领域学习:借鉴其他领域的语音数据清洗经验,提高语音数据清洗效果。

四、总结

通过李明的亲身经历,我们可以看到,语音数据清洗在AI语音开发中具有重要意义。只有通过高质量的语音数据,才能使语音识别技术得到更好的发展。在语音数据清洗过程中,我们需要了解语音数据的特点,掌握语音数据清洗的步骤和技巧,以提高语音识别的准确率和泛化能力。相信在不久的将来,随着语音识别技术的不断发展,AI语音助手将为我们的生活带来更多便利。

猜你喜欢:deepseek聊天